Bug fixes are an important part of any modern game. Don't wanna fix bugs? Your hardcore customer base will turn on you, and who do you think is the basis for word of mouth, where all the casual players learn from?

The correct thing to do (from a software development life cycle perspective) is to not release a product with major bugs, period. This is the assertion all over the business literature on IT. It is far more expensive to fix a bug once software is released vs. fixing it before it is released.

Reality is, despite having QA testing that is as long or longer than the coding cycle being the proper way to develop, I've encountered few companies that emphasize QA. (The ones that do tend to be heavily regulated industries like military or medical, where bugs are *far* more expensive than a pissed off game player.) Deadline driven development is way more typical. And I'm not in the gaming industry, which, as I said, I've heard is way worse.
